1. Department of Microbiological and Biochemical Pharmacy, The Key Laboratory of Smart Drug Delivery, Ministry of Education, School of Pharmacy, Fudan University, Shanghai, China
2. Perelman School of Medicine, University of Pennsylvania, Philadelphia, PA, USA
3. ImmuneOnco Biopharma (Shanghai) Co., Ltd., Shanghai, China